The mission of the District 7 United Nations committee is to disseminate and receive pertinent information about the United Nations and its agencies and the relationship to the programs and activities of Zonta International and Zonta Clubs.

Responsibilities

- reports

• to the district governor on a regular basis as stipulated each biennium on progress against district and international program goals for the UN Committee.

 - promotes

• awareness of the United Nations, its agencies and programs, and understanding of the relationship between the United Nations and Zonta International.

• recognition of United Nations Day (24 October), International Women’s Day (8 March) and other international days to commemorate, including themes, years, and world decades.

• activities developed by the International United Nations Committee.

• the implementation of the UN Convention on the Elimination of All Forms of Discrimination against Women and ratification of the Optional Protocol to the Convention pursuant to the Resolution adopted by the 55th Zonta International Convention in July 2000 (see pp. 80-81 of the Zonta International Bylaws booklet (2000) and the ZI Web site).

- communicates

• with club United Nations committee chairmen, acting as a resource for United Nations related issues.

• with the International United Nations Committee chairman.

• with the governor, sending the governor a copy of all correspondence sent to the club and the International chairman.
